Exterior and Interior
The exterior of this 2008 Aston Martin V8 Vantage Roadster showcases the graceful proportions that have made the V8 Vantage a design icon. Finished in Midnight Blue and complemented by an Atlantic Blue convertible soft top, it features a bright finish vane front grille, bright side strakes, bright side window surround finishers, body-color door handles, bright chrome Aston Martin badging with green infill, and HID headlamps with washers, self-leveling function, and silver bezels. Red brake calipers peek through the factory 19-inch 7-spoke alloy wheels with TPMS, while Helitape protective film and front stone guards help preserve the paintwork. The Aston Martin Heritage Trust “One of One” Certification further distinguishes this example as a truly unique factory-built specification. The interior of this 2008 Aston Martin V8 Vantage Roadster is trimmed in luxurious Bridge of Weir Caithness monotone Sahara Tan leather from Aston Martin’s Contemporary Range, accented by Caspian Blue carpeting and matching fine stitching throughout. Heated power sport seats with memory, an Obsidian Black leather steering wheel, Gun Metal veneer fascia, and an Ivory Rokona headliner create an elegant cabin befitting the marque. Modern conveniences include Aston Martin’s premium audio system with satellite radio, Bluetooth, USB connectivity, and a 6-disc autochanger, along with USA-spec satellite navigation, cruise control, a garage door opener with an auto-dimming rearview mirror, a high-specification alarm system, battery conditioner, and a wind deflector for comfortable open-air touring.
Engine
Under the sculpted hood sits Aston Martin’s charismatic 4.3L naturally aspirated V8, an engine celebrated for its free-revving nature, intoxicating soundtrack, and linear power delivery. Paired with a 6-speed Sportshift automated manual transmission, it provides an engaging driving experience while maintaining grand touring refinement. The standard bright-finish exhaust tailpipes deliver the signature Aston Martin V8 note, and rear-wheel drive preserves the balanced handling characteristics that have made the V8 Vantage a favorite among enthusiasts.
